Qiuqun Liang is a scholar working on Electrical and Electronic Engineering, Biomedical Engineering and Civil and Structural Engineering. According to data from OpenAlex, Qiuqun Liang has authored 24 papers receiving a total of 516 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Electrical and Electronic Engineering, 9 papers in Biomedical Engineering and 9 papers in Civil and Structural Engineering. Recurrent topics in Qiuqun Liang’s work include Plasmonic and Surface Plasmon Research (9 papers), Metamaterials and Metasurfaces Applications (7 papers) and Photonic and Optical Devices (5 papers). Qiuqun Liang is often cited by papers focused on Plasmonic and Surface Plasmon Research (9 papers), Metamaterials and Metasurfaces Applications (7 papers) and Photonic and Optical Devices (5 papers). Qiuqun Liang collaborates with scholars based in China, United Kingdom and Germany. Qiuqun Liang's co-authors include Weixing Yu, Xuandong Chen, Taisheng Wang, Qiang Sun, Zhenwu Lu, Yongqi Fu, Guo‐Cheng Han, Shufen Zhang, Liu Wang and Yaping Zeng and has published in prestigious journals such as Journal of Cleaner Production, Construction and Building Materials and Optics Express.
